Tupuola
Tupuola is a Samoan chiefly title. It is one of the four paramount titles of Aleipata Itupa i Luga, a district located on the eastern end of Upolu island in Samoa. The other three paramount titles are Letufuga, Fuataga, and Masefau. Holders of the Tupuola title have historically played a significant role in the political landscape of Aleipata and Samoa more broadly. The title carries considerable respect and authority within the Samoan social hierarchy and is passed down through traditional processes of selection and conferral, often involving family councils (fono) and adherence to Samoan customary law (fa'a Samoa). The specific history and significance of the Tupuola title are deeply rooted in the genealogies and historical narratives of Aleipata.
